How Our Team Handles Laundry Room Water Removal
Water removal in a laundry room needs a specific approach to ensure that the area is completely dry and safe for future use. Our team follows a step-by-step process to mitigate any further damage and prevent the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ll arrive quickly to assess the damage and create a plan to extract the water from your laundry room.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ment our team will extract the water from your laundry room, reducing the risk of secondary dam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use commercial-grade dehumidifiers to remove moisture from the air and speed up the drying process.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
Our technicians will thoroughly clean and disinfect the area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
We’ll inspect the area to ensure that everything is dry and in good condition, making any necessary adjustments before final completion.

Laundry Room Water Removal Cost In Medway, MA
The cost of laundry room water removal in Medway, MA can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world scenarios and should serve as a rough guide: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area and type of equipment needed.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Number of dehumidifiers and duration of the drying process. |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$150 – $500 | Type of cleaning products and equipment used. |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$100 – $300 | Number of adjustments and repairs needed. |
Keep in mind that these estimates may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. For an accurate quote, our team will need to assess the damage and provide a customized estimate.
